Classical guitar at the Goods Shed

Where: Tetbury Goods Shed

When: Saturday, September 14, 7.30pm

An evening of stunning classical guitar playing with Alan Brinley-Shaw is taking place at Tetbury Goods Shed this coming Saturday (September 14).

Alan will delight you with music from Spain, tangos from Argentina and music from Turkey as well as guitar classics from Villa-Lobos, Tarraga to Piazzolla.

Alan is known for his impeccable technique, stunning interpretations, stylistic flair and unforgettable performances.

He lived for 27 years in Spain where he perfected his art with the great Jose Thomas in Alicante and Cordoba after studying in London with Carlos Bonell.

During his professional career he has toured most of Europe and will be presenting his third CD Song of the Soul at this recital.

Earlier in the day Alan will be offering masterclasses in classical guitar. Open for all ages from beginner to degree standard, he invites you to partake in a guitar workshop and masterclass at an extremely reduced cost where all profits will benefit Tetbury Goods Shed Arts Centre.

He will give help and advice on fingering both right and left-hand, style, technique, interpretation and posture as well as advice on how to beat those exam nerves!

Just six places are available at £10 per student (under the age of 16 years to be accompanied by a responsible adult). For those wanting to come along and listen - just £5. Classes are from 2.30pm-4.30pm.

Advance tickets for this performance cost £12 and are available from the Tetbury Goods Shed website. On the door on the night they will cost £14.
